SVSC Music Director: Mickey J Meyer   SVSC Lyricists: Anantha Sriram   SVSC Singers: Chitra, Ranjitha, Sree Ramchandra, Karthik, Kalayani, Rahual Nambiar, Shweta Pandit, Anjana Sowmya. Seethamma Vakitlo Sirimalle Chettu film has seven songs in this album. Sirivennela Sitaramasastri and Anantha Sriram has inked song. Music director has used eight singers for this album. SVSC First Song: Sitamma Vakitlo  This song was sung by Chitra and inked by Anantha Sriram. Lyrics of this song simply super, it smartly tells cute love story of Lord Rama & Sita and best part is even a kid can memorize it. Chitra’s voice is completely apt to this kind of songs, she has nailed it totally. Mickey’s music has given special magical touch to this song, especially mangal vadya of Shenai at the end of the song is nice. Lyrics of this song are good, which is highlighting the present days confusion over their life and career. Sree Ramchandra, Karthik suited well and even the lady voice Ranjitha has given needed support to them. Heavy Jazz music is used here by Mickey to given a fast phase beat to this song. Lyrics of this song are neat and sweet to hear out. Singer Kalayani voice had matched pretty well with the music given to the song. Mickey has used table beat more but using a flute have saved from ignoring this song from listeners. Overall this song is pleasant to hear and girls will humming it for sure. SVSC Fourth Song: Inka Cheppale This song was sung by Rahual Nambiar & Shweta Pandit and inked by Anantha Sriram. Lyrics of this slow song sounds bit ordinary. Male singer Rahual voice did not go well with the tune of song, same with the case of female voice Shweta, this pair has given better songs than this one earlier in Mickey’s music direction. A slow based drum beat is pushed forcibly into the song by Mickey and some shutter sound between the song has killed the flavor of lyrics. Lyrics of this songs briefs about an ongoing marriage very lovable. Both Karthik and Sree Ramchandra have become successful to stand up building the natural mood of marriage with their voices. Mickey has used all kind of traditional instruments which are used in South marriages in this song. Lyrics of this song are targeted to cheer up people who are in a low mood, it definitely takes some time to remember these lines. Sree Ramchandra has done justice from his part and he even gave few voice modulations depending on the mood of the song. Mickey has used more of violin & table with little piano for this song. This song is not the one which attracts you at first time but will get into your mind slowly and make you feel like you heard it earlier some of Mickey’s earlier compositions. SVSC Seventh Song: Vaana Chinukulu This song was sung by Anjana Sowmya & Karthik and inked by Anantha Sriram. Lyrics of this song sound ok with a romantic feel underneath but not very impressive either. But singers Anjana Sowmya & Karthik have complemented each other to maximum extent. This time Mickey will make you hear a lot of pepee of Shenai, dumdum of table and harmonium instrument sound between the song. This song won’t stand as one of the remember able song bcoz of lack of mass beat touch in the song. SVSC : Analysis   Mickey J Meyer has tried to come out from his shell of slow songs, using some Indian musical instruments mostly in this album and it has totally back fired.
